Dentium Prosthetics are intended for use as an aid in prosthetic rehabilitation.
Dentium Implantium and SuperLine Abutments are intended for use an aid in prosthetic rehabilitation. The abutments were originally cleared under 510(k) K041358. The modified designs proposed in this submission consist of the Angled Screw Abutment, Cover Screw, and Screw Abutment Cylinders. Abutments are supplied non-sterile and autoclaved by the end user.

1. Table of Acceptance Criteria and Reported Device Performance
As this is a traditional medical device (dental abutments), the "acceptance criteria" are related to mechanical and biological performance, not diagnostic accuracy.
Acceptance Criteria (Bench Testing) | Reported Device Performance |
---|---|
Biocompatibility: | |
- ISO Cytotoxicity | - Passed (nontoxic) |
- ISO Systemic toxicity | - Passed |
- ISO Pyrogenicity | - Passed |
- ISO Sensitization | - Passed (non-sensitizing) |
- ISO Intracutaneous reactivity | - Passed |
Mechanical Performance: | |
- ISO Static compressive (per ISO 14801) | - Mean evaluated |
- ISO Fatigue (per ISO 14801) | - Passed 5,000,000 cycles (no fracture/cracks/severe distortion at fatigue limit) |
- Corrosion Testing | - Completed |
- Adaptation Accuracy | - Completed |
- Modified Surface | - Completed |
